Prof. Dr. Sevil Atasoy Receives Intense Interest from Her Readers…
Prof. Dr. Sevil Atasoy, a member of the United Nations International Narcotics Control Board (INCB) and Vice Rector of Uskudar University, who has been one of Turkey's leading experts in criminology and forensic medicine since starting her career in 1980, following in her father's footsteps, is garnering significant interest in many cities across Turkey, particularly with her books sharing her professional experiences and stories.
Most recently, Prof. Dr. Sevil Atasoy, whose book 'Cinayet Kokusu' (The Scent of Murder) published by Doğan Kitap received great acclaim from her readers, is meeting with book lovers within the scope of the book fairs she attends.
On Monday, October 17, Atasoy met with her readers at the Gaziantep Şahinbey Congress and Art Center as part of the Şahinbey Book Days, where the people of Gaziantep showed great interest.
At the book fair, Prof. Dr. Sevil Atasoy signed her books and took many photos with her readers.
The book days continue!
Prof. Dr. Sevil Atasoy will be with her readers on Thursday, October 20, at the Bioexpo Life Sciences Fair at the Istanbul Lütfi Kırdar Congress Center, and on Sunday, October 23, at the Antalya Book Fair.
